Participant call out: Activating our Archives

Modern Art Oxford seeks participants for a project about how we represent ourselves and our communities online. Activating our Archives offers a set of free workshops with Oxford-based artist and curator Sunil Shah and will use photographs, documents, found materials and objects to revisit history through artistic expression. The project will include sharing images via social media platforms Instagram and Facebook.

“I am really excited to be working with Modern Art Oxford as Lead Artist for Activating our Archive; a project which will open a public dialogue around Akram Zaatari’s exhibition, The Script. Through this project we will ask local people to consider how their own lives and communities may be expressed through visual material both through physical and online approaches.” – Sunil Shah, Lead Artist

This project is open to anyone who has an interest in photography and photographs, telling stories with images, and documenting and talking about your life and experiences.
